STUBBLED
Dictionary entry overview: What does stubbled mean? • STUBBLED (adjective)
The adjective STUBBLED has 1 sense:
1. having a short growth of beard
Familiarity information: STUBBLED used as an adjective is very rare.
Dictionary entry details
• STUBBLED (adjective)
Meaning:
Having a short growth of beard
Synonyms:
bestubbled; stubbled; stubbly
Context example:
his stubbled chin
Similar:
unshaved; unshaven (not shaved)
